An immigration lawyer charges between $150 and $300 per hour, with a typical 30-min consultation fee of $75 to $150. Legal assistance when filing basic immigration forms costs $250 to $800, while green card assistance runs from $800 to $5,000, plus the USCIS fees of $460 to $700.

How much does an immigration attorney charge?

In most cases, an immigration attorney will charge an hourly rate of $150 to $300 per hour, whereas others will charge a set fee for the entire process. For basic immigration form filing, you can expect to pay around $250 to $1,200 in fees.

How much does it cost to hire an immigration lawyer UK?

Typical Fee Estimate: £1,750 to £3,500 +VAT at 20% (if applicable). The fee estimate is based on the circumstances of your case. If any family members are applying at the same time as you then we would expect this to increase the fee estimate by £500 to £700 +VAT per family member. Please see above for a time estimate.

Do you need an immigration lawyer to immigrate to Canada?

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) does not require you to use an immigration consultant or lawyer. If you choose to be advised or represented by a paid consultant, IRCC has rules about who can legally do this.

What is the fastest way to get citizenship?

Expedited Naturalization by MarriageHold a green card for three years;Be married to and living with your US citizen spouse for three years;Live within the state that you're applying in for three months; and.Meet all other requirements for US citizenship.

How much does a UK spouse visa cost?

The cost for which is currently £1,872 applicable to applications made outside the UK (The fee is £1,560 for applications made inside the UK). To get a quicker decision on your application, you can opt to pay extra for the priority service. The cost for this is £573 (for applications made outside of the UK).

How much does an immigration lawyer charge?

Immigration lawyers typically charge between $100 and $250 for a detailed consultation and many credit this to legal fees should you choose to hire them. Many also offer introductory calls at no cost – these are not meant to be detailed consultations, but an opportunity to share some context, get to know the lawyer and decide if you want to work with them. You’ll find many lawyers that specialize in removal / deportation cases do not charge any consultation fees at all.

Can I work in New York and live in California?

Immigration law is federal, which means that you can live in California and work with an attorney in New York, if you are comfortable working remotely. This works for most people, unless you are dealing with issues that require frequent visits to immigration court (such as in removal/deportation cases).

Is a notario a lawyer?

Note: If you come across a “notario” or immigration “consultant”, they are not lawyers and are not licensed to practice immigration law. Be very careful who you trust with your immigration needs. Navigating U.S. immigration is incredibly time consuming and complex.

How long is a free initial consultation?

The meeting may be in an office, but these days it is typically online (Skype, Zoom, etc.) or on the phone. An initial consultation may last 30 to 60 minutes. This gives you a chance to evaluate your chances of success and if you have confidence in the lawyer. For the lawyer, it’s an opportunity to get sell his or her services. It’s very common to find an initial consultation for $150 or less. However, some attorneys choose to charge their regular rates.

What are some examples of immigration violations?

Examples of immigration violations include entering without inspection, visa overstays, marriage fraud and misrepresentation on previous applications. Although immediate relatives of U.S. citizens can generally overcome a visa overstay without a lawyer, other relatives will need help.

Fixed Pricing Rate

As much as lawyers try to switch to an hourly rate system, some specialists would prefer to work at a fixed rate. But in many cases, fixed pricing is a risk for both parties. The client must pay the agreed amount, even if the lawyer spent less time on the work than expected.

What Kind of Service You Need

Perhaps the most obvious factor that influences how much you can expect to pay for legal services is the type of service you need from your lawyer. Do you need basic help filling out and submitting forms or do you need representation for a court case that is likely to drag on for months?

What Attorney You Choose

Like any other professional service, the cost of service is going to vary depending upon the experience and reputation of the service provider that you choose. For example, if you hire an attorney who is fresh out of law school, they are not going to have the experience of an attorney who has been in business for twenty years.

Extenuating Circumstances

Similar to the first item on our list, the type of circumstances that surround your need for an immigration attorney is going to influence how much you can expect to pay for service. Extenuating circumstances include anything “out of the ordinary” to do with your case.

Where You Live

This is something that surprises a lot of newcomers to hiring any professional for a service – particularly when they have just moved to a big city for the first time. The fact is that with any professional service, you can expect to pay more for the same service in some areas than you would pay in other areas.

Your Understanding and Contact Frequency With Your Attorney

Another thing that sometimes surprises newcomers to professional services is that you are going to pay more for a service when you take up more of a professional’s time. Now, this should seem like common sense, but the fact is that most people don’t consider a phone call to a professional as “billable time”.
